Nazareth Recognized as Best College by U.S. News and Other Top Rankings

U.S. News & World Report Best Colleges guide has again ranked Nazareth College in the top tier of colleges and Universities for Best Regional Universities-North, rising to No. 32, based on academic quality indicators such as graduation rates and faculty resources. The region covers 11 states and the District of Columbia. The 2020 edition also marks Nazareth highly as a Best Value School, at No. 25 in the region, and as a Best College for Veterans.

Nazareth Celebrates Latinx Heritage Month, Sept. 12 - Oct. 11

Nazareth College is celebrating national Latinx Heritage Month from September 12-October 11, honoring the histories, cultures, and contributions of people of Latin American and Spanish descent. Latinx also commemorates Latin American countries who received their independence. Latinx is gender neutral, which means it's an identifier that moves beyond gender binaries. Latinx month is one of the many ways the college focuses on diversity and inclusion. All events are open to the public (all free with the exception of performance of Gina Chavez).
